European figure skating champion Evgeny Plushenko is in talks to team up with choreographer Pasquale Camerlengo, the Italian told RIA Novosti on Saturday. Camerlengo has worked with many of the sport’s top names, including leading skaters Daisuke Takahashi and Michal Brezina. “Currently Plushenko and I are at the negotiation stage,” Camerlengo said. “I can’t confirm for definite that I will create programs for Plushenko for the duration of the upcoming seasons, but Evgeny has certainly expressed that wish and came to me with this offer.” The main obstacle to deal would be Camerlengo finding the time in a packed schedule, he said, and he declined to say when he would make his decision. Plushenko, 29, won three Olympic medals, three world titles and seven European titles, in a career punctuated by two lengthy breaks from skating. He returned to the sport in late 2011 after a period away due to injuries and suspension, and has since won gold at the 2012 European championships and Russian national championships. Plushenko's current choreographer is David Avdish, who has worked with the Russian for years.
